首页 > 精选问答 >

mysql5.6.43安装教程

更新时间:发布时间:

问题描述:

mysql5.6.43安装教程,跪求好心人,别让我卡在这里!

最佳答案

推荐答案

2025-08-06 02:25:00

mysql5.6.43安装教程】在实际应用中,MySQL 5.6.43 是一个较为稳定的版本,适用于一些对性能和兼容性有特定需求的系统。虽然它不是最新版本,但在某些旧系统或特定环境中仍被广泛使用。本文将详细介绍如何在不同操作系统上安装 MySQL 5.6.43,并提供关键配置信息。

一、安装前准备

在安装 MySQL 5.6.43 之前,需要确保以下几点:

项目 内容
操作系统 Windows / Linux(如 CentOS、Ubuntu)
系统要求 根据不同平台略有差异,建议至少 1GB 内存
依赖库 g++、make、libncurses-dev(Linux)、Visual C++ Redistributable(Windows)
安装包 MySQL 5.6.43 的官方发行版(从官网下载)

二、安装步骤(以 Linux 为例)

1. 下载 MySQL 5.6.43

从 [MySQL 官方网站](https://downloads.mysql.com/archives/community/) 下载对应系统的安装包,例如:

- `mysql-5.6.43-linux-glibc2.12-x86_64.tar.gz`(Linux x86_64)

2. 解压并移动文件

```bash

tar -zxvf mysql-5.6.43-linux-glibc2.12-x86_64.tar.gz

sudo mv mysql-5.6.43-linux-glibc2.12-x86_64 /usr/local/mysql

```

3. 创建 MySQL 用户和组

```bash

sudo groupadd mysql

sudo useradd -r -g mysql mysql

```

4. 初始化数据库

```bash

cd /usr/local/mysql

sudo mkdir data

sudo chown -R mysql .

sudo chmod -R 755 .

sudo scripts/mysql_install_db --user=mysql

```

5. 配置服务

```bash

sudo cp support-files/mysql.server /etc/init.d/mysqld

sudo chmod +x /etc/init.d/mysqld

sudo service mysqld start

```

6. 设置环境变量(可选)

编辑 `~/.bashrc` 或 `/etc/profile`,添加:

```bash

export PATH=$PATH:/usr/local/mysql/bin

```

然后执行:

```bash

source ~/.bashrc

```

三、常见问题与解决方法

问题 解决方法
启动失败 检查权限、路径是否正确,查看日志文件 `/var/log/mysqld.log`
缺少依赖库 安装相应的开发库,如 `libncurses-dev` 或 `g++`
无法连接数据库 检查防火墙设置,确认端口 3306 是否开放
root 密码丢失 使用 `--skip-grant-tables` 启动后重置密码

四、总结

MySQL 5.6.43 虽然不是最新的版本,但其稳定性和兼容性仍然值得信赖。在安装过程中,需要注意系统环境的适配、权限设置以及初始化数据库等关键步骤。对于不同的操作系统,安装流程略有不同,但核心逻辑相似。合理配置和维护,可以充分发挥该版本的优势。

附:MySQL 5.6.43 安装流程图

```

下载安装包 → 解压 → 创建用户/组 → 初始化数据库 → 启动服务 → 配置环境 → 验证安装

```

通过以上步骤,您可以在大多数主流系统上顺利安装 MySQL 5.6.43,并为后续的数据库管理打下良好基础。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。